Mary Frances Huntley Gilmore, 95, of St. Augustine (Elwood) was born December 23, 1924 to Brown Huntley and Pearl Hannah Huntley in Louisville, Georgia. She was the eighth of nine children. She was united in Holy matrimony to James Clint Gilmore. She was a faithful member of St. Joseph M.B. Church for over 75 years. She was preceded in eternal rest by her husband, James Clint Gilmore, daughter, Pearlie Raggins, 4 sisters, 4 brothers, son in law, Joe Raggins Sr., daughter in law, Earlene Gilmore, grandson, Gregory Gilmore.
